Title: Innovations and Contributions of Raghu N Sharma
Introduction: Raghu N Sharma is an accomplished inventor based in North Oaks, MN, with a remarkable portfolio of 27 patents. His innovative work primarily focuses on enhancing telecommunications and remote management systems, contributing significantly to the field with practical applications that streamline communication technologies.
Latest Patents: Among Sharma's latest contributions is the patent titled "System and method for remote management of a DSL device." This invention allows an operator to remotely access and configure a Digital Subscriber Line (DSL) device through a telephone line. It enables the operator to receive data, including operational parameters, and upload necessary firmware, facilitating effective troubleshooting and technical support from a remote location.
Another notable patent is his "Computer implemented communication apparatus and method." This invention incorporates a modem connected to a telephone line and a voice interface that efficiently processes voice signals. The apparatus is designed to convert received voice signals into digital information, compress this information, and packetize it for transmission. This transformation ensures seamless communication, allowing users to interact effortlessly with the system.
